Does South Carolina Department of Education sponsor H-1B visas and green cards?

Yes. In 2025, South Carolina Department of Education filed 3 H-1B Labor Condition Applications (LCAs) and 0 PERM green card petitions with the Department of Labor.South Carolina Department of Education pays a median H-1B salary of $71,812 for visa-sponsored positions.South Carolina Department of Education is not classified as an H-1B dependent employer.
